Perak waters are the main area for clam capture for Peninsular Malaysia since 20 years ago. However, for the past 5 years, the catch is reduced by 70%, which makes local fishermen have to catch a small clam to cater to the local market. To prevent this from getting worse, many fishermen started farming clam to ensure that Perak waters can return to give the same catch as before.
